    Hi everyone, this is my first post in here. I have recently bought xara web designer 7 premium, and i must say i am very impressed with it. I have just tried my hands in making my own website.

    But there is one thing that is bothering me.I am trying to put a click sound on my buttons when pressed.i have converted .WAV to .SWF. Could someone be kind enough to post a tutorial on how to do this. Any help is appreciated.

    I have posted a screenshot with the post.

    I am going heywire over this placeholder thing.

    THANK YOU TO THE KIND SOUL.

    It does work in IE... IE9. But not IE8. IE8 has really crappy HTML5 support (which should come as no surprise). I clearly have IE9 on the laptop but IE8 on the tower which is why I thought it was an error on my part. Anyway, to find out whether the browser you are using supports the <audio> tag, click here.
